An optocoupler, also known as an opto-isolator, is a device that isolates electrical circuits by using light to transmit signals between them. The purpose of an optocoupler is to protect sensitive components from high voltages, prevent noise interference, and provide electrical isolation in applications such as power supplies, motor control, and communication systems.
The advantages of optocouplers include high noise immunity, small size, low power consumption, and high reliability. They are also easy to use and offer galvanic isolation, ensuring safety and preventing ground loops.

Market Trends in the Optocoupler Market
- Increasing demand for high-speed optocouplers: With the rapid growth of data communication and telecommunications, the need for high-speed optocouplers to ensure reliable signal transmission is on the rise.
- Adoption of digital isolators: Digital isolators are gaining popularity due to their enhanced noise immunity, higher data rates, and reduced power consumption compared to traditional optocouplers.
- Integration of advanced features: Optocouplers with features such as reinforced insulation, higher voltage ratings, and smaller form factors are being developed to cater to the evolving needs of various industries.
- Shift towards optically isolated gate drivers: Optically isolated gate drivers are being increasingly used in power electronics applications for improved efficiency and reliability.

Market Segmentation
The Optocoupler Market Analysis by types is segmented into:
Non-linear optocouplers are used for applications requiring nonlinear performance, such as audio applications or signal amplification. Linear optocouplers, on the other hand, are designed to accurately transfer linear voltage or current signals from input to output.
